s7200模拟问题

请问几个问题各位大哥:s7200模拟量输入问题。我昨天下载了一个别人原来编写的s7200模拟量输入的程序,不能理解。模拟量4-20mA,对应温度是-40——60度。编程是(1):模量移入,(2):整数变双整,(3):双整变实数。(4):实数除以1600。(5):再减4。(6):再乘以6.25。(7)再减去40。(8)再移入VD600.请问:1、为什么要变成实数计算?2、1600、4、6.25、40是怎么来的,每步什么意思啊?谢谢各位老大的指教。

问题补充:
是不是0-20MA对应0-32000,对应-40-60度啊?然后折算成4-20MA.如果是按照4-20MA对应0-32000对应-40-60度的话,就是不1600,4,6.25,40了,还有是不是如1-10V对应-40-60度的传感器,还有其他的传感器,是不是都要以0-10V为依据折算成1-10V的才准确。也就是对S7200PLC来说,都是0-20MA或0-10V的0对应0-32000的0的?????????。

最佳答案

S7 200模拟量输入处理方法:
以4~20mA电流信号为例,由于S7 200的电流信号组态只有0~20mA可供选择,且0~20mA对应于0~32000,所以4~20mA对应于6400~32000。设工程量的上限、下限分别为A、B,实时采集转换的整型变量输入为X, 则对应的实际物理量Y的计算如下:
(Y-A) / (B-A) = (X-6400) / (32000-6400)
整理后得:Y=(B-A)*(X-6400)/25600+A

提问者对于答案的评价:
谢谢,正好对的上

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c317208.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2020年11月1日 下午4:31
下一篇 2020年11月1日 下午4:31

相关推荐

  • S7-200中断时间如何设置

    我用EM235采集模拟量,自己编转换块,由于里面有两个流量的要做流量累积,因此我想用定时中断0来调用模拟量转换子程序,想做成每隔200MS调用一次,但我不知道如何进行调用,在STE…

    SIMATIC S7-200 2020年10月31日
  • s7200和杰曼的MODBUS通讯协议

    以前做过S7200和托利多的通讯,现在用杰曼的通讯(modbus)程序报错误3,按照报错误内容进行修改,可还是通不上,不知道具体那的原因,仪表设置的参数,波特率9600,地址1.3…

    SIMATIC S7-200 2020年10月31日
  • S7-200编程软件升级

    请教大家,电脑(XP SP3 专业版)安装了STEP 7 – MicroWIN V4.0  SP6,…

    SIMATIC S7-200 2020年10月31日
  • 224XP通讯超时,求各位大神救命啊!

    别人用过的224XP我用来学习的,但是就是通讯超时,一直通讯不上!用的专用pc/ppi电缆。通讯设置也确定没问题!拨码开关那里只有PPI灯亮和TX灯在闪!RX灯没亮过!求个大神救命…

    2017年5月29日
  • 新出的S7-200 SMART能通过以太网相互控制吗?

    如果有5台S7-200 SMART,那它们之间输入\输出信号能共享吗? 最佳答案 可以进行以太网连接,但是如果单台的扩展模块可以共享,如果是其他的S7-200 …

    SIMATIC S7-200 2020年10月31日
  • S200热电阻模块

    请教高手,S200热电阻模块读PT100型的热电阻到AIW以后的数据直接是温度值吗?是不是要指令转换?要是遇到0.1度或负数是怎样表示的?MICRO-WIN中的比较指令遇到这个怎样…

    SIMATIC S7-200 2021年7月5日
  • 如何提高MODBUS 的通信效率?

    226做主站地址1,3个仪表做从站地址分别2,3,4。只能读取仪表数据。现在还没有编写其它控制程序扫描周期就达到27ms,如何提高modbus 的通信效率,减小扫描周期?…

    SIMATIC S7-200 2021年7月5日
  • S7-200 smart 向台达A2-M伺服电机写入速度,错误代码154

    用S7-200smart向台达A2的伺服驱动器写入速度,不能写入速度,报错,错误代码154,但是,能够读取速度。不知道是哪里有问题。 图片说明:    最佳答案…

    2017年5月31日
  • 关于Labview和S7-200通信

    上位机必须用Labview编程,和远在800米处的CPU226通信。1、软件该怎么设置?2、硬件该选用什么设备?欢迎大家讨论。 最佳答案 800米得用一对中继器+编程电缆或CP56…

    SIMATIC S7-200 2020年11月5日
  • S7-200进行PID控制时的设定值的确定

    S7-200进行PID控制,无论是采用PID指令,还是通过“PID控制向导”,都需要手动指定设定值。而且这个设定值,还不是真实值,是0~1之间的小数。这个小数是怎么确定的?如一个例…

    2021年7月5日